Output 5e18c22df39aa7cf4b4a81a93f5c071e8571b3d4a09fefa4953fd1ef2afc476b:0

value
130113
script pubkey
OP_0 OP_PUSHBYTES_20 38d5a27e7ffea6f1ad0d7ee04547998140707cc4
address
bc1q8r26ylnll6n0rtgd0msy23ues9q8qlxyayyd6q
transaction
5e18c22df39aa7cf4b4a81a93f5c071e8571b3d4a09fefa4953fd1ef2afc476b
confirmations
212659
spent
true